Salary Range: Camera Operators, Television, Video, and Film in Maryland

Salaries for Camera Operators, Television, Video, and Film in Maryland range from $48,940 at the 10th percentile (entry level) to $105,810 at the 90th percentile (experienced). The middle 50% earn between $62,550 and $88,280.

Percentile Annual Salary Hourly Rate Monthly
10th Percentile (Entry Level) $48,940 $23.53 $4,078
25th Percentile $62,550 $30.07 $5,212
Median (50th) $67,580 $32.49 $5,631
75th Percentile $88,280 $42.44 $7,356
90th Percentile (Experienced) $105,810 $50.87 $8,817

Note: The mean (average) salary of $75,770 differs from the median because salary distributions are typically skewed by high earners.

Data Source & Methodology

Salary data is sourced from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S) survey, 2024 estimates. The OEWS survey covers approximately 1.1 million establishments nationwide.

Annual salaries are calculated based on a standard 2,080-hour work year. Actual compensation may vary based on experience, education, employer, and local market conditions. Figures do not include benefits, bonuses, or overtime pay.
